Derby 0 Manchester Utd 3
Derby County 0 Manchester United 3, Pride Park, English FA Cup Fifth Round, March 5, 2020. Ole Gunnar Solskjaer´s Manchester United continued their excellent form as the men in red shirts comfortably defeated Football League Championship club Derby County by three goals to nil on away soil.
Manchester United moved ahead three minutes past the half-hour mark when a clearance ended up at the feet of Luke Shaw whose shot bounced into the ground and over Derby County goalkeeper Kelle Roos and into the net. Shanghai Greenland Shenhua loanee Odion Ighalo then added a second with four minutes left of the first half before the thirty-year-old striker completed his brace in the seventieth minute to give the visitors a three-nil win over The Rams. Derby County Team: Kelle Roos, Craig Forsyth, Max Lowe, Jayden Bogle, George Evans, Jason Knight, Louie Sibley, Max Bird, Martyn Waghorn, Tom Lawrence, Wayne Rooney. Substitutes: Graeme Shinnie, Jack Marriott, Morgan Whittaker, Matt Clarke, Curtis Davies, Chris Martin, Ben Hamer. Manchester United Team: Sergio Romero, Eric Bailly, Luke Shaw, Diogo Dalot, Victor Lindelof, Bruno Fernandes, Fred Rodrigues, Juan Mata, Odion Ighalo, Scott McTominay, Jesse Lingard. Substitutes: Axel Tuanzebe, Mason Greenwood, Brandon Williams, Andreas Pereira, Nemanja Matic, Anthony Martial, David de Gea.
